Tumour motion presents a significant limitation for effective radiotherapy of lung cancer, and more specifically for helical tomotherapy. The simultaneous and continuous movements of tomotherapy subsystems (gantry, couch, and binary multi-leaf collimator) can lead to inaccurate dose delivery, when combined with tumour motion. In this thesis, we have investigated the impact of tumour motion and strategies to reduce the resulting dose discrepancies for helical tomotherapy, through computer simulations and film measurements performed in a dynamic body phantom. Tumor and metastasis formation are not cell autonomous phenomena, but rather an evolution of disease within and responding to the host environment. Metastatic spread from a primary tumor occurs as a result of a complex interplay between tumor cells and the host, wherein tumor cells must escape the primary tumor, enter the host vasculature, travel to and arrest in a distant tissue and survive and grow in that new organ. Metastatic colonization and establishment of overt lymph node (LN) tumours indicates poor prognosis for cancer patients. However, the basic biology that influences the development of LN metastasis is poorly understood due to the lack of basic animal models. The following work provides a new lymph node experimental metastasis assay (LEMA) that permits the assessment of tumour cell fate after they arrest in draining LNs. In using this new model, we discovered that only 8% of the tumour cells that arrive in the LN are successful in forming overt tumours.
